Why Birdsboro’s Climate & Housing Affect Gate Repair
Birdsboro sits in the Schuylkill River valley, and that geography creates problems you won’t find on a hillside in Pottstown or the plateau above Reading. Every winter, moisture in the soil freezes, expands, and heaves gate posts out of plumb. Come spring, the thaw leaves voids around footings. Repeat this cycle for fifty years, and you get the leaning, dragging gates we see constantly along the old Birdsboro Steel corridor.
The river-flats properties have it worse. The water table sits high, the ground stays saturated, and decades of industrial residue in the soil accelerate corrosion of anchor hardware and lower post sections. We’ve pulled posts from that section that were rotted through at the concrete line while identical installations three streets uphill showed only surface rust. This isn’t guesswork for us anymore. We know which properties need deeper footings, which need drain rock at the base, and which original wrought-iron gates can be saved with post replacement versus which have finally fatigued beyond repair.
The housing stock matters too. Birdsboro’s dense late-19th and early-20th century row homes and twin houses often have gates in rear alleys or narrow side yards with inches of clearance. There’s no room for error in hinge placement or swing geometry. We’ve seen handymen install standard hardware in these spaces and create new problems - gates that bang the house, that block utility access, that children can’t operate. We measure twice, fabricate when needed, and hang once.

We can usually repair wrought-iron gates that are 50-80 years old, which is common in Birdsboro given the town’s steel manufacturing heritage. We assess the metal’s fatigue, check for cracks at stress points, and weld or fabricate replacement components when original parts no longer exist. Replacement becomes necessary only when the frame itself has structurally failed or when repair costs approach new fabrication.
Recurring sag in Birdsboro usually means the post footing wasn’t set below the frost line or the soil is heaving due to the Schuylkill valley’s freeze-thaw cycling. Surface-level fixes - tightening hinges, adding a wheel - mask the real problem. We pull the post, excavate to proper depth, set in concrete with drain rock, and hang the gate plumb. Done that way, it stays done.
